Job Title: CAD Operator/Designer
Location: Morgan City, LA
Job Overview: The CAD Operator/Designer ensures that the design product and engineering deliverables conform to engineering design and customer specifications, preparing BOM (Bills of Material), and consulting with vendors on project related activities.
Key Responsibilities:
• Develops detailed drawings based on applicable specifications.
• Works order instructions under the supervision and direction of an Engineer.
• The Designer will also coordinate design criteria with engineering, manufacturing, tooling, material, and planning group such as ease of manufacture, availability of materials, and contractual specifications.
Experience:
• Must have a minimum of five (5) years of shipyard production experience.
• Must have the knowledge of AutoCAD/Ship Constructor.
• Basic computer skills using Microsoft applications (i.e., MS Excel, MS Word) is required.
• Experience or training in using computer-aided design software is a plus.
Skills and Abilities:
• Creating Ship Constructor models.
• Preforms supervised mark-ups.
